Wilson Township is a township in Marion County, Kansas, United States. As of the 2010 census, the township population was 201, including Aulne.[1]

Geography

Wilson Township covers an area of 36 square miles (93.2 km2).

Cities and towns

The township contains the following settlements:

  • Unincorporated community of Aulne.

Cemeteries

The township contains the following cemeteries:

  • Cedar Rest Cemetery (a.k.a. Marion County Home Cemetery or Poor Farm Cemetery), located in Section 16 T20S R3E.[4]
  • Spring Branch Catholic Cemetery, located in Section 21 T20S R3E.[4]
